Mostbet’s Volleyball Betting – What You Actually Get

Volleyball on Mostbet is one of the more developed ‘other’ sports. The interface is straightforward, but you need to know what to look for. The core markets are reliable: Match Winner, Handicaps on sets, and Total Points. More exotic bets like ‘Correct Score’ or ‘Race to 5 Points’ carry higher margins. The key is that live betting is often where the value lies, as momentum shifts in volleyball are pronounced and can be spotted by a knowledgeable viewer.

  • Focus on pre-match markets for major European leagues where data is plentiful.
  • Handicap betting on sets (-1.5, +1.5) is often more predictable than match winner in uneven fixtures.
  • Total points (Over/Under) markets require checking the teams’ typical point-per-set averages.
  • Player props, like ‘Total Points Scored by a Specific Player,’ are high-variance and should be approached with caution.
  • Live betting offers opportunities during side changes, especially if a strong server is up against a weak reception line.
  • Be aware of set scoring rules; some leagues use a deciding set to 15 points, which impacts totals.
  • Check for team news rigorously; a single missing key attacker or setter can drastically change a team’s dynamic.

Baseball Betting on Mostbet – The Specifics for European Bettors

Baseball’s structure is fundamentally different from European team sports, and Mostbet’s markets reflect that. The primary focus is on the US MLB and Japanese NPB, with occasional Korean and Latin American games. The time difference means many events start late at night or early morning in Europe. The betting logic revolves around pitchers, bullpens, and the sheer volume of statistical data available.

When you analyze a game on mostbet, the starting pitchers are the single most important factor listed. Their ERA (Earned Run Average), WHIP (Walks and Hits per Inning Pitched), and recent form will dictate the odds. Ignoring this is the quickest way to a losing bet. The platform displays this information, but serious analysis requires looking beyond it.

Market Type What It Means Realistic Expectation
Moneyline (1X2) Simply picking the winner of the game. Heavily influenced by the starting pitcher matchup. Low margins on even games.
Run Line (Handicap) A -1.5 handicap for the favorite, +1.5 for the underdog. This is baseball’s primary spread. It turns many games into a near 50/50 proposition.
Total Runs (Over/Under) Betting on the combined score of both teams. Pitcher quality, ballpark dimensions, and weather (wind) are critical factors.
F5 (First 5 Innings) Betting on the result after 5 innings. Isolates the starting pitcher’s impact before the bullpens take over.
Player Props e.g., Total Hits by a specific batter. High-variance, fun bets. Not a reliable path to consistent profit.
Alternative Totals Over/Under on a different run line (e.g., Over 7.5). Allows for more precise positioning based on your analysis.

Common Illusions Mostbet Bettors Should Dispel

The landscape of ‘other sports’ betting is rife with misconceptions. Let’s address them directly to foster a pragmatic mindset.

  • Illusion: “Less popular means easier to beat.” Reality: Liquidity is lower, which can mean sharper odds and less room for error. The limits for maximum bets are also often lower.
  • Illusion: “Live betting is a goldmine.” Reality: It is a tool. While volatility exists, the bookmaker’s live trading teams are efficient. Your edge must come from superior real-time analysis, not luck.
  • Illusion: “All stats are equally important.” Reality: In baseball, a pitcher’s last three starts are more relevant than his season ERA. In volleyball, recent head-to-head matches matter more than rankings from six months ago.
  • Illusion: “More markets mean more value.” Reality: Exotic markets have higher margins (overround). Sticking to core markets (match winner, handicap, main total) usually offers the fairest odds.
  • Illusion: “A strong feeling is an edge.” Reality: An edge is a quantifiable, statistical advantage derived from analysis. Feelings are not a strategy.

Managing Your Bankroll on Mostbet’s Other Sports

This is the most unglamorous but critical part. Without strict bankroll management, even the best analytical approach will fail. The volatility in these sports can be high-a single bad inning or a lost set can swing a bet.

A pragmatic rule is to use a unit system. Define one unit as a small, fixed percentage of your total bankroll (e.g., 1-2%). No single bet on a volleyball or baseball market at Mostbet should exceed 2-3 units, regardless of your confidence. This protects you from the inevitable losing streaks and allows you to stay in the game long enough for your analysis to bear fruit. Track your bets in a simple spreadsheet: date, sport, market, odds, stake, and result. Review it monthly to identify what is actually working.
